Output 7c91a1fdaa6214da72f2503e30bc67a55e0eabd3d49c78ef0caa89ccc32eaf85:4

value
38691031
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0505449b798c279b77b6c78c585a900493f16f55 OP_EQUAL
address
M8MhvR6Psy5gA8sCUP7xZ5Wjee8nZmh1Mk
transaction
7c91a1fdaa6214da72f2503e30bc67a55e0eabd3d49c78ef0caa89ccc32eaf85
spent
true